Ingredients
- 3 pound beef round steak, 1/2 inch thick
- 1/2 c. flour
- 2 teaspoon salt
- 1/8 teaspoon p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on dry mustard
- 2 med. onions, thinly sliced and separated into rings
- 2 (4 ounce. each) cans sliced mushrooms, liquid removed or possibly 1/2 pound mushrooms, sliced
- 1 (10 1/2 ounce.) can condensed beef broth
- 1/4 c. dry white wine (optional)
- 1 1/2 c. lowfat sour cream
- 1/4 c. flour
Directions
- Trim all excess fat from steak and cut meat into 3 inch strips about 1/2 inch wide. Combine 1/2 c. flour, the salt, pepper and dry mustard; toss with steak strips to coat thoroughly. Place coated steak strips in crock pot; stir in onion rings and mushrooms. Add in beef broth and wine; stir well. Cover and cook on low setting for 8-10 hrs. Before serving, combine lowfat sour cream with 1/4 c. flour; stir into crock pot. Serve stroganoff over rice or possibly noodles.
